Regina Hall on Good Hang with Amy Poehler
The Hang, in Short
Andrew Rannells confesses to Amy that he literally gets nervous about whether to talk to her at parties, strategizing the perfect "get in, get out" approach at fancy events. Amy's response? She's relieved, since she has massive social anxiety despite appearances. It's a perfect meta moment before they even get to Regina Hall. Andrew shares his Jessica Lange party hack (just be her tall gatekeeper all night) and praises Regina's effortless cool at industry events. He gushes about working with her on Black Monday for three years, how she balanced Don Cheadle's wacky energy while anchoring everything with heart. The whole vibe is Andrew hyping Regina before she comes on to talk about her Paul Thomas Anderson film One Battle After Another, her insane range, hosting awards shows, and the difference between phobias and phonas.
